DAY 8 • Mitla • Oaxaca Explore the pre-Hispanic city of Mitla this morning, an ancient Zapotec religious and ceremonial location and UNESCO World Heritage Site. Then, enjoy a walking tour of Oaxaca this afternoon, a Spanish colonialera gem with deep indigenous roots. Highlights include Oaxaca’ s zocalo, or main square; and Santo Domingo Church, whose simple 17th-century façade belies the lavishly decorated baroque interior within.

DAY 11 • Oaxaca • Monte Albán Along the way to Monte Albán, stop to admire the Fountain of the Seven Regions, a early 20th-century fountain featuring seven figures meant to represent the seven indigenous regions of Oaxaca. At Monte Albán, gaze upon the ruins of a once-majestic Zapotec capital city. A UNESCO World Heritage Site, its lofty mountain-top location offers both spectacular views and insight to the location’ s importance during its time.
